Valentine’s Day can be a total bummer — no love interest, allergic to chocolate, or can’t stand the thought of chugging champagne on a Wednesday night in preparation for an awkward first date? Well, that’s what Galentine’s Day is for.
For the unfamiliar, this celebratory gals-only event is traditionally held on Feb. 13 (and by traditionally we mean according to Leslie Knope), but since the now famous Parks and Rec brunch scene first aired, the day has taken on many iterations.
